YEREVAN (CoinChapter.com) — After running without an elected Speaker for almost 22 days, the US House of Representatives finally elected Mike Johnson of Louisiana to be Kevin McCarthy’s successor.

His election put an end to the leadership crisis that erupted on Oct. 3. A small group of Republicans led by Matt Gaetz ousted Kevin McCarthy with support from the Democratic party. 

In what comes as a show of unity within the party, all 221 House Republicans voted for Johnson as the 56th Speaker in US history. To be elected, a member has to secure at least 217 votes.

“It is the honor of a lifetime to have been elected the 56th Speaker of the House…As Speaker, I will ensure the House delivers results and inspires change for the American people,” 

Johnson said after winning the vote.

Donald Trump’s ally gets the Speaker’s gavel

Mike Johnson stepped up as the fourth Republican nominee for the Speaker’s role since McCarthy lost the gavel. A day before throwing his hat in the ring, House majority whip Tom Emmer tried to lobby his way to the top post. 

However, former US President Donald Trump, who eyes re-election next year, effectively thwarted his chances. In a post on his social media platform Truth Social, he urged Republicans not to vote for him. This came even though he had a majority of votes in the House Republican Conference meeting. 

Calling him a “globalist Rhino,” Trump accused him of being a Republican in name only.

Trump’s post cost him the post, forcing him to drop out of the race. Earlier, the Republican strongman had backed House judiciary committee chair Jim Jordan for the post. However, he also later withdrew his nomination, as did House majority leader Steve Scalise, 

Although with little experience compared to his predecessors and rival candidates, Johnson has been a local Trump ally. He particularly rose to fame after leading a group of 126 Republicans in an unsuccessful attempt to get the Supreme Court to overturn the 2020 President election results in states that Trump had lost.

Speaking after his election, Donald Trump called Johnson “a tremendous leader” who is going to “make us all proud”. 

A tough road ahead for the new House Speaker 

Although Mike Johnson has won the Speaker’s race, his troubles are just starting. He first entered the House in 2016 and is relatively new to the higher corridors of power. Kevin McCarthy, who had many years of experience, could not withstand the challenges of the post.

The Republicans hold a slim 212-211 majority in the House. Meanwhile, the Senate is controlled by the Democrats. With Joe Biden occupying the White House, he will have to collaborate with rivals to pass laws. 

Moreover, Johnson will still have to deal with the demands of the hardliner Republicans that voted McCarthy out. 

If he fails to cut Government spending and implement a stronger border policy, he may face impeachment like his predecessor. 

He knows the challenges ahead and has already promised to implement changes in his tenure.
